Dr Yvette’s medical background includes:

• Bachelor of Medicine / Bachelor of Surgery (MBBS)
• Bachelor of Medical Science, University of Sydney
• Clinical experience across psychiatry, emergency medicine, neurosurgery, paediatrics and acute surgical care
• Training in non-surgical aesthetic medicine, cosmetic injectables and laser safety
• Published psychiatric research and experience in medical mentoring
• Fluent in English and Mandarin Chinese
